Transaction cc95e4d6ce4b7bc828f713b5de2939589a7a904c19b53fd05cb20e2aedff6613
1 Input
1 Output
-
cc95e4d6ce4b7bc828f713b5de2939589a7a904c19b53fd05cb20e2aedff6613:0
- value
- 59777438
- script pubkey
- OP_0 OP_PUSHBYTES_20 042603bda77ccf50e3f0dc43947cf089db58ade9
- address
- bc1qqsnq80d80n84pclsm3pegl8s38d43t0fz9hzv5